Subject: A suggestion to deal with the file "grub.cfg"
Date: Fri, 23 Mar 2007 01:08:57 +0800	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<1174583337.4965.20.camel@localhost.localdomain> (raw)

Dear all:
     Yesterday,i modified my grub 1.95 configure file "grub.cfg" with
some incorrect commands and wrong syntax (bypass them...) ,then when i
rebooted my computer ,i saw the result : the GRUB 2 hung....just
displaying some messages that made me unhappy.   
     So why does not GRUB 2 directly go to the grub shell when there is
no configure file or the file has some errors ? Please do not just DEAD
to let me see,^_^.
